🥤✋🐢 Hold Corporations Accountable for Plastic Pollution

More than 430 million metric tons of new plastic are produced globally each year. The Break Free From Plastic Pollution Act of 2023 builds upon earlier versions of the bill to meaningfully address the plastic pollution crisis. This strongest BFFPPA yet taps into proven solutions to better protect impacted communities, reform our broken recycling system, and shift the financial burden of waste management off of municipalities and taxpayers to where it belongs: the producers of plastic pollution.
